Do landlords in Ayr need a gas safety certificate?
Yes, it is a legal requirement for all landlords in Scotland to have an annual gas safety check (CP12) on every gas appliance in their rental property. Failure to comply can result in fines of up to £6,000 and imprisonment.

How long does a gas safety check take?
A gas safety check typically takes 30–60 minutes depending on the number of gas appliances. We inspect each appliance, test for gas leaks, check flue terminals, and issue your certificate on the spot.
